Setup Steps for Initiator-Target Connection This section provides step-by-step instructions to set up an iSCSI Target and establish connection from an Initiator. It is assumed that the user is familiar with the following: • Operations of iSCSI protocol • iSCSI Initiator-Target connection information • Install and setup of Microsoft® iSCSI Initiator, Microsoft Software iSCSI Target, and Microsoft iSNS server Pre-Requisites Before you set up the iSCSI Target, ensure that you perform the following steps: 1 Download the latest Microsoft iSCSI Initiator software from Microsoft support website at support.microsoft.com and install the Initiator (Host). 2 Install MS Software iSCSI Target on your storage system from the CD provided. 3 Configure and assign the IP addresses for iSCSI network using the "Worksheet" on page 10. Before configuring iSCSI Targets, ensure that you perform the following tasks: 1 Create a few LUNs and reserve storage space to create virtual disks for iSCSI Targets. 2 Right-click iSCSI Target and select Properties to configure dedicated iSCSI NICs for iSCSI traffic (see Figure 3-1 "Creating iSCSI Targets" on page 23). Method 1 (Discovery Using Target Portals) To perform Target discovery, enter the IP address of one of the NICs of the PowerVault storage system that is configured for iSCSI traffic in the Initiator and thereby enabling the Initiator to discover all Targets of this Target server.
